cacqueteuse

 - 1 dictionary result

cac⋅que⋅teuse

[kak-uh-tooz; Fr. kakuh-tœz]
–noun, plural -teus⋅es [-too-ziz; Fr. -tœz] .
a narrow, upright armchair of 16th-century France, having widely splayed arms and a very narrow back.


Origin:
< F, equiv. to caquet(er) to chatter + -euse -euse
